Transfer Station Extended Hours for Brush Drop Off

As a reminder, the Town of Falmouth does not offer curbside collection of brush. Public Works crews are clearing branches and trees that fell into the public right-of-way. They have been working steadily and anticipate another few weeks to completely clear away this debris.

Residents can drop brush off at the Transfer Station on Woods Road during opening hours (see below). The Transfer Station has extended its hours to include Sunday, April 21 and Sunday, April 28, from 9:00am until 5:00pm, to accommodate the large number of property owners clearing debris from their yards.

There is no cost for residential disposal of brush, however, Transfer Station/Town Landing Parking Stickers are required and can be purchased for $5.00 at Town Hall and at the Public Works Office at 101 Woods Road. Stickers are NOT available for purchase at the Transfer Station. Stickers are valid for the calendar year from January 1-December 31.

Transfer Station Hours of Operation:

Tuesday 12: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m.

Thursday 12: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m.

Friday 7: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.

Saturday 9: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.

Extended Hours: 9: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Sunday, April 21 and Sunday, April 28
